As for the oversize barrels ..................... don't worry about them just use normal 6.5mm bullets. Steyr cut the barrels with 0.268" (0.008" deep) diameter grooves. I have two 6.5mm Steyrs a Mdl 1892 finished and retailed by Rigby and a project M9103 Schoenauer which the barrel was poorly re-lined and the chamber so out of shape it wrecked cases. Luckily for me Ron Wharton found a new in the wrap Shoenauer factory chambered barrel which Lewis Potter fitted for me and guess what as best I can measure using digital calipers the grooves at the muzzle are 0.268" just the same as those on the Mdl 1892 yet both shoot normal bullet just fine. The Schonauer in a brief test shot the Speer 120 grain bullets just fine too.

I wonder who decreed that rifling grooves had to be only 0.004" deep?
